Default New car new problems

Hi all,

Just bought myself a s2000 from year 2000 2 days ago. When i was test driving the car in a low gear and accelerated i felt a vibration in the rear part of the car. I have used the search and it seems like my inner cv joints are the problem. The car is lowered 2 inches but, i will put the original springs back. Will this solve the problem??

My 2nd problem is a noise from under the shifter. Seems like the bearing is on his end. Also got grinding from 2-3 gear(changed oil today but didn`t help anything). Seems like i can better get a new gearbox? Is there any difference on a 2008 and 2004 gearbox. I can get a 2008 box with 30km on it, still waiting for a price.

The vibration will not go away if u raise it back up, let new tranny oil break in for a couple hundred miles and see what happens, the ap2 tranny has better syncros and a different gear ratios.

If the vibration is under hard acceleration then it's most likely that there is a inner CV bucket issue. Unless the previous owner already did so, you can just swap the CV buckets.

No need to order anything besides a tube of Redline CV-2 grease. You just switch the left and right CV buckets. There is a DIY, but I don't have the link.
